Earlier this week, at TechCrunch’s newest StrictlyVC event in El Segundo, Shinkei Systems founder Saif Khawaja and Founders Fund partner Delian Asparouhov sat down for a conversation that kept circling back to a question that doesn’t usually come up at a venture event: How do you know if a fish is stressed out?
It’s a fair question for Khawaja to field, since his company, Shinkei, has built its entire business around the answer. Shinkei makes a refrigerator-sized robot called Poseidon that fishermen install on their boats. The machine scans each fish with computer vision, identifies the species, and locates the brain. Within seconds of the fish coming out of the water, it pierces the brain and severs the gills, so the fish dies before it can thrash or suffocate.
That matters because a slow death floods the meat with stress hormones and lactic acid, which dull flavor and shorten shelf life. The whole thing is an automated, industrial-scale version of ike jime, a centuries-old Japanese technique traditionally performed dockside by trained fishermen at the moment of catch. By killing the fish instantly and draining its blood, ike jime delays decomposition long enough for the flesh to be safely aged for days, sometimes longer, before it’s served. That aging period is what gives top-tier sashimi its concentrated, umami-heavy flavor, as enzymes slowly break down the muscle.
Khawaja’s origin story is somewhat unusual for a hardware pitch. He grew up taking fishing trips with his family in the Middle East, and the idea Shinkei didn’t click until college, when he read an essay by an animal rights philosopher titled “If Fish Could Scream.” Its premise was that fish lack vocal cords, so the suffering most of them experience on the way to your plate is essentially invisible. Conventional commercial fishing typically lets fish suffocate on deck, a process that can take anywhere from a few minutes to roughly an hour. During that time, fish release stress compounds that shorten shelf life and dull flavor, the same basic mechanism that makes a stressed cow produce tougher, less flavorful beef.

But Shinkei’s ambitions have expanded well past the killing machine. The company now describes itself as a vertically integrated fish harvester and processor, deploying robotics and AI across the chain from boat to plate. Shinkei gives Poseidon machines to fishermen for free, then pays those fishermen a premium price for the fish that come out of them, well above what the catch would fetch at a standard dock auction. In exchange, Shinkei takes full possession of the fish rather than letting fishermen sell it on the open market. The catch then ships to a 16,000-square-foot plant Shinkei bought in Tacoma, Washington, where it’s broken down and sold under the company’s consumer brand, Seremoni, marketed as “ceremony grade” fish.

Khawaja says the company already supplies fish to restaurants holding a combined 50 Michelin stars, and claims something that has reportedly never happened before: Japan importing American-caught fish into its own fish markets, which have historically treated American seafood as distinctly inferior to the domestic product.
Whether buyers will pay a premium for “humanely killed” fish, the way many now do for humanely raised beef and poultry, is still an open question, and even Khawaja treats it as secondary to the pitch when asked about this. He told the El Segundo crowd the real selling point isn’t the animal-welfare story so much as the practical one. A catch that might normally have a 5-to-7-day shelf life can stretch to 12 or 14 days, he said, and the company has cooked fish three weeks after coming out of the water with no issue. Shinkei’s newest product, an in-plant sensor system, tries to quantify that by scanning fish and projecting an individual shelf life for each one. That matters in an industry where, by Khawaja’s estimate, roughly 18% of product is lost to spoilage just between dock and store, before retail loss is even counted.
That spoilage problem is tangled up with a detail of the American seafood supply chain that surprises most people who haven’t worked in it. A meaningful share of fish caught in U.S. waters by U.S. boats gets frozen and shipped overseas, often to China, for the labor-intensive work of heading, gutting, scaling and filleting, then shipped back to be sold here. Industry estimates of how much American seafood is imported run as high as 90%, though roughly half of that, by some estimates, actually originated in domestic waters before making the round trip abroad. Reporting has tied parts of China’s seafood processing sector to forced labor, including Uyghur workers in Shandong province and North Korean labor in Liaoning, making the system a target of U.S. trade and labor scrutiny in recent years. There’s been a push within the industry to “re-shore” some of that processing, spurred partly by tariffs and pandemic-era disruptions that made the China round trip less attractive.
The bet that Shinkei — and Founders Fund — are making is that re-shoring the entire chain, catch, kill, process, and distribute, all under one roof in Tacoma, can be done profitably enough to outcompete it.

[Myth Made] has a goal to get into writing. However, she likes to do things the aesthetic way, rather than the easy way. Thus, she has eschewed simple word processing on a conventional computer, instead choosing to build a remarkably attractive writing deck styled after a classic typewriter.The keycap marking technique is worth watching the video for on its own.
The build began with a mechanical keyboard with a compact layout. The square keycaps were swapped out for custom 3D printed versions that were rounded to suit the desired look. [Myth Made] used a neat technique where the caps were colored in with a paint marker and then ran through a laser engraver to bond the paint to the surface to make all the key markings.
With the input side sorted, the rest of the build could progress. The typewriter shell was printed in multiple parts, and then welded together with acetone. This was then covered with an ABS-acetone solution that helped remove some of the surface artifacts, before priming and paint. As for the electronics side, a Raspberry Pi Zero runs the show, hooked up to a Waveshare e-ink display which can be cranked up and down like a piece of paper coming out of a typewriter. There’s also a lovely 7-segment display which displays the current word count.
Multi-color filament printing has always carried a heavy tax. Every time a printer switches filaments mid-layer it pauses, pulls the old plastic back, primes the new one, and often dumps a blob of mixed waste into a purge tower. On complex painted models those swaps can number in the thousands. Print times stretch into days and entire spools disappear into the scrap bin.
YGK3D has just demonstrated a completely new method of printing that can significantly reduce costs. Sentient Stardust, a developer, integrated the approach in issue into a modified version of the Orca Slicer software called OraSlicer-ImageMap. The key to it all is that this software simply applies one solid color to every layer. When you move from one layer to the next, the new color appears on top of the old one, rather than a slew of interrupted tool changes within the same layer.

How does it determine the color to show on the surface? It’s all down to clever geometry. The program just widens the extrusion on the current layer or moves the perimeter route a fraction of a millimeter to the right. This leaves a small amount of plastic hanging over the edge, which ultimately slides down far enough to cover the layer beneath. The software determines which colour will dominate any given region of the model by altering how much each colour projects out from the layer behind it.
The same principle can be applied to many different colors, not just two or three. With cyan, magenta, yellow, and black loaded into the machine, the rotation of colors across successive layers produces these really nice, fine patterns, and because they are stacked vertically, just like full-spectrum dithering, those patterns optically blend into all kinds of intermediate shades. Gradients also appear much smoother because the colours simply sit side by side rather than competing for space.
He had an owl model that used to take about 5 days and 4,000 tool changes, but with this new process, it took only 3 days and he had already decreased the amount of filament needed in half. The amount of garbage decreased from two kilograms to a few hundred grams. The software begins by taking an already painted 3MF file, converting the surface colors into a texture map, and then applying the overhang modulation automatically as the model is sliced.
This idea comes from a 2018 research report on line-based half-toning for dual-extrusion printers. This early experiment demonstrated how controlled overhangs could disguise one filament behind another. Sentient Stardust has taken that concept and expanded on it, adding image-projection features and putting everything as a usable slicer fork that anyone can download and explore.
Of course, there are certain limits. With three colors on a 0.2mm layer height, the print can appear as if it was done on 0.6mm layer height. Steep walls also limit the software’s options, making the blending effect less effective. Models with very mild curves also limit the technique’s possibilities. However, for the majority of painted objects, the time and material savings outweigh any difference in surface appearance. [Source]

OpenAI is expanding its healthcare footprint by encouraging users to connect Apple Health data and supported medical records to ChatGPT – one day after a user sued the company, alleging the chatbot’s medical advice nearly killed him.
Health in ChatGPT, as the new feature is called, allows eligible users to connect ChatGPT to Apple’s Health app in iOS, giving the chatbot access to health information users choose to share, including medical records, sleep, activity, and other data stored in the app.
Advertisement
For those unfamiliar with Apple’s Health app, it’s a health dashboard that collects data from an iPhone, Apple Watch, and compatible health and fitness apps, while also allowing users to add personal health information such as medications, allergies, and medical conditions. Connecting ChatGPT to the app, says OpenAI, gives the chatbot additional context for health-related conversations, allowing it to provide more personalized responses based on a user’s health information.
“With your permission, ChatGPT can consider relevant information you have connected, such as medications, lab results, recent visits, sleep, and activity, alongside the goals and context you share,” OpenAI said in its announcement.
According to the company, the integration of health information into general ChatGPT chats comes after testing a dedicated Health experience in ChatGPT earlier this year that it found users often bypassed, instead conducting more than 70 percent of their health-related conversations outside the dedicated health space.
Did no one think of the timing?
OpenAI said that it won’t use connected health data to train its foundation models or serve ads. Beyond those privacy concerns, however, there are some serious reasons to be skeptical of the Health in ChatGPT rollout.
Advertisement
Take, for example, the fact that OpenAI was sued on Wednesday in San Francisco Superior Court by a Florida man, who alleges ChatGPT gave him “extremely dangerous medical recommendations” that discouraged him from seeking medical care as his pulmonary embolism worsened. Later hospitalized, the plaintiff claims he now faces years of intensive physical and psychological recovery after the chatbot allegedly repeatedly reassured him that his symptoms were not serious and urged him to remain at home.
An OpenAI spokesperson told The New York Times that ChatGPT’s terms of service make clear it is not intended for medical diagnosis or treatment. The spokesperson also told the newspaper that the company’s models have improved since the incident at the heart of the lawsuit – a point OpenAI reiterated to The Register.
Similarly, the Health in ChatGPT announcement notes that it can still make mistakes and shouldn’t replace qualified medical professionals, even though OpenAI says it worked with hundreds of physicians to test the feature for performance and safety.
“ChatGPT is not a doctor and should never be used as a substitute for medical care, diagnosis, or treatment,” an OpenAI spokesperson told The Register in an email. “Treating chatbots as the whole story behind people’s medical decisions or outcomes oversimplifies a much bigger challenge, and risks getting in the way of people accessing powerful new tools that can aid them in their health journey.”
Advertisement
The inclusion of medical records in ChatGPT’s contextual data may help prevent some instances of bad advice (that plaintiff’s data may have included prior treatment that suggested increased risk for pulmonary embolism, for example), but that still won’t stop ChatGPT from simply being wrong.
We’ve published multiple stories in recent months about AI’s lack of accuracy being a major hurdle for medicine. One study earlier this year found that AI chatbots were no better at helping people make health decisions than conventional online resources, including search engines. Another study we covered found that LLMs failed at early differential diagnosis in more than 80 percent of cases. In Canada, the Auditor General of Ontario found that AI note-taking systems used by doctors routinely introduced medication errors into patient notes, omitted critical details, inserted incorrect information, and hallucinated things that neither patients nor clinicians brought up during appointments.
In other words, whether or not it’s armed with a patient’s data, involving an AI in healthcare decisions or advice sure seems like a bad idea.
“We use dedicated training to improve the models behind health conversations in ChatGPT,” OpenAI said, noting that its models have made “meaningful gains in recognizing when urgent care may be needed, asking for relevant context, explaining uncertainty, and making complex information easier to understand.”
Advertisement
We’re told OpenAI has trained its models to address uncertainty in health queries when information is incomplete rather than just making up an answer.
Whether that’s enough to make it safe and reliable will ultimately be up to users to decide. For those determined to put their wellness in the hands of a company defending a lawsuit alleging ChatGPT dispensed dangerous medical advice, Health in ChatGPT is rolling out now to logged-in iOS and web users aged 18 and older in the US on Free, Go, Plus, and Pro plans. ®
Europeans now get a direct look at the faces and landscapes that could soon fill their wallets. This week the European Central Bank unveiled ten shortlisted design proposals for the next series of euro notes and opened an online survey so the public can weigh in before a final choice arrives at the end of the year.
These proposals stem from two clear themes that were picked years ago after extensive public involvement and professional opinion was taken into account. One theme honors European culture in common places and concludes with some of Europe’s most well-known figures. The other walks down rivers from their mountain source to the sea, pairing each bit of water with a bird that lives there, as the one on the other side of the river is a key European institution. Both sets include the classic euro denominations from five to two hundred, and don’t worry, there will never be another 500 euro note.

In the culture series, Maria Callas appears among a group of street performers on the five euro note. Ludwig van Beethoven appears on the tenth with a choir of young singers attending a festival. Marie Curie anchors the twenty in a classroom or at a university. Miguel de Cervantes gives the fifty to readers in a library. Leonardo da Vinci takes over the hundred, among children and adults learning art, while Bertha von Suttner, on the two hundred, has people gathered in a tree-lined square, as she was the first woman to receive the Nobel Peace Prize. The back of each note depicts ordinary Europeans participating in the cultural life associated with that figure.
The Rivers and Birds series tells a very different story. On the five euro note, a wall creeper is depicted near the source of a river, with the European Parliament in the backdrop. On the tenth, a kingfisher waits by a waterfall, with the European Commission in the background. Bee-eaters are nesting in a sand bank along a river valley on the twentieth, and they are paired with the ECB building in Europe’s financial district. A white stork soars over a meandering river on the fifty, with the European Court of Justice in the background. An avocet is skimming across a river mouth on the hundredth anniversary of the European Council. A northern gannet is surfing the ocean waves on the two hundred, along with the European Court of Auditors. You can expect that water and wings are up front, whereas institutions are at the back.
Five design teams worked on each theme. On the cultural side, one of the teams, Studio Joost Grootens, clipped historical pictures around the eyes and lips, leaving only observation and expression – it’s like a thread that runs across the designs. Another company, Neue Gestaltung GmbH, positioned the humans against the stars and purposefully selected some featureless modern people to fill out the scenes. Myrsini Vardopoulou organized a team based on circular symbols from each personality’s work in the culture portrait series. Meanwhile, Jan Robert Dünnweller created hand-drawn portraits with textured backgrounds. Rubio and del Amo, along with their sidekicks Cruz más Cruz, designed the notes to feature people gazing you directly in the eyes with the words “EURO” written in vertical blocks.
On the nature side, PunktFormStrich converts birdsong and aircraft speed into graphic data. Rudy Guedj and François Girard-Meunier pair those abstract landscapes with a continuous ribbon of light that evolves throughout the series. Meanwhile, Atelier Goppel-Toperngpong uses water as a metaphor for collective power in their work. Isabelle Daëron’s work combines hand-drawn elements with digital patterns to explore the relationship between mobility and interdependence. Ville Tietäväinen sequences the notes like a river, gradually approaching the sea with each successive value.
Getting to those ten proposals wasn’t easy. When the contest went live in 2025, more than 1200 graphic artists from throughout the EU applied. From there, 25 of them were requested to further develop their concepts into whole series, and by April 25th, a total of 39 complete proposals had arrived. An independent jury of 21 specialists, each selected by a different euro-area central bank, then began evaluating them in the dark (i.e., without knowing whose work they were reviewing). They reduced it down to five suggestions per subject based on criteria such as inventiveness, thematic clarity, accessibility, and how effectively the resulting designs will function in everyday life. Microsoft says a bug in its automated network maintenance request system caused Thursday’s massive outage by mistakenly removing IP routes from more devices than intended, disrupting Azure and Microsoft 365 services.
The outage began at 10:44 AM ET on Thursday, July 23, and mostly affected customers accessing Microsoft 365 services through network infrastructure connected to Microsoft’s West US Azure region.
At 11:11 AM ET, Downdetector had recorded 2,403 outage reports, sharply above its normal baseline of 29. SharePoint accounted for 78% of the complaints, followed by Excel at 11% and the Microsoft 365 Admin Center at 6%.
Microsoft tracked the Microsoft 365 outage under incident ID MO1437424 and confirmed that multiple Microsoft 365 services were impacted:
Microsoft OneDrive – Access to OneDrive was intermittent.
SharePoint Online – Users received “Something went wrong” errors.
Microsoft Teams – Chat functionality was degraded, including images not loading.
Microsoft 365 Admin Center – The Admin Center loaded slowly or not at all.
Power Automate – Automate flows did not load.
Copilot Chat – Users experienced intermittent delays or failures when performing actions and queries.
Microsoft Loop – Users were unable to open or load Loop pages.
Other affected services included Fabric and Power BI, Power Apps, Copilot Studio, Windows 365, and Microsoft Defender.
Some Defender customers experienced delays receiving responses from Microsoft Defender Experts, while investigations, workflows, and remediation actions triggered through Threat Explorer and Advanced Hunting could fail.
Advertisement
Microsoft initially attempted to mitigate the outage by rerouting traffic through alternate network paths, which helped customers, but many services continued to be affected.
Before determining what caused the outage, Microsoft warned customers that they might need to review their business continuity and disaster recovery plans and take actions appropriate for their environments.
The company later identified a recent networking change as the cause and began reverting it.
Microsoft completed the reversion at 2:26 PM ET and confirmed through service telemetry and customer reports that the Microsoft 365 incident had been resolved.
Advertisement
Maintenance bug caused outage
In a preliminary Post Incident Review for the Azure incident, Microsoft said the outage was triggered during routine device maintenance in its West US Azure region, where specific network paths were being isolated.
Microsoft says its maintenance process converts these types of requests into system-readable instructions and checks that at least one of two redundant paths remains healthy before the work begins.
However, a bug in the request conversion system incorrectly marked additional network devices as part of the maintenance event.
As a result, IP routes were removed from more devices than intended between Microsoft’s West US datacenter and its wide-area network.
Advertisement
The removed routes disrupted network traffic entering or leaving the West US region. However, Microsoft said traffic remaining entirely within the region was not affected.
The Azure incident caused connectivity failures, increased latency, and problems accessing numerous cloud services, including Azure App Service, Application Gateway, Azure AD B2C, Azure AI Search, Azure API Management, Azure Cosmos DB, Azure Databricks, Azure Firewall, Azure Kubernetes Service, Azure Monitor, Azure Virtual Desktop, ExpressRoute, Log Analytics, Microsoft Graph, Microsoft Sentinel, Power BI Embedded, Virtual WAN, and VPN Gateway.
Microsoft said its engineers began investigating the issues immediately after the outage began at 10:44 AM ET.
The problem initially presented itself as large-scale route churn in Microsoft’s WAN. Engineers later traced the route removals to a datacenter in the West US region and linked them with the recent maintenance activity.
Advertisement
Microsoft initiated a rollback of the maintenance change at 1:45 PM ET, which was completed at 2:26 PM ET.
The rollback restored the affected network infrastructure and allowed Microsoft 365 services to recover. Some Azure services continued recovering after the fix was put in place, with Microsoft reporting that all affected services had fully recovered by 3:41 PM ET.
Microsoft is now conducting a full internal review focused on the safety checks and automated processes used to execute maintenance requests.
“We will be preforming a full analysis focusing on safety checks, automated maintenance request change process, and more as we progress through our post mitigation internal retrospective,” explained Microsoft.
Advertisement
The company said it will publish a final Post Incident Review after completing its investigation, which is usually within 14 days.

PlayStation Network (PSN) is going through an outage that’s affecting all of Sony’s video game services, according to the PlayStation Service Status page. Players may be unable to access their PlayStation account or use the PlayStation Store, and the outage has had at least one real world impact by delaying the EA Sports FC 26 championship at the Esports World Cup.
Sony’s status page notes that “all services are experiencing issues,” including account management features, game streaming, the PlayStation Store and even PlayStation Direct, Sony’s website for selling PlayStation hardware. The issues also extend to older platforms the company is still maintaining in one way or another, like the PS Vita, PS4 and PS3.
Engadget has asked Sony to comment on the outage and the work it’s doing to fix it. We’ll update this article if we hear back.
Advertisement
Sony has yet to publicly acknowledge the PSN outage on its public-facing PlayStation Support account, but the timing is awkward, to say the least. The company recently announced plans to retire physical game disc production by 2028 and make all PlayStation games available digitally. While digital games offer certain conveniences, one way their weaknesses show is when a network outage makes them completely unavailable to purchase or play.

Dynaudio’s decision to close its U.S. subsidiary raised the question every owner wanted answered first: would the warranty still mean anything once the company packed up and left? The answer is yes, but the repair network, service contacts and future North American distribution plan are still being worked out.
A warranty promise is good news. A warranty promise without a named repair center, service contact or explanation of where your loudspeaker goes when something fails is still only half an answer.
Dynaudio has now addressed the most important consumer question following its decision to close its U.S. subsidiary and end direct commercial operations across North America this fall: existing warranties will remain valid.
In an email interview published by Stereophile, Dynaudio Chief Commercial Officer Julien Bergere stated: “All warranties of existing products in the US market will be honored.” He also confirmed that products purchased through official Dynaudio dealerships during the transition will retain warranty coverage.
Advertisement
That should provide some reassurance to current owners and anyone considering remaining dealer inventory. What Dynaudio has not provided is the support structure required to turn that promise into an actual repair.
Dynaudio Focus 50 Loudspeaker
What Dynaudio Has Confirmed
Dynaudio’s confirmation applies to products already sold in the United States and to new purchases made through authorized dealers while the company winds down its North American operation. Buying from an official dealer remains important; a deeply discounted grey market speaker with no authorized sales record is unlikely to become more appealing because the U.S. office is closing.
Dynaudio’s published warranty policy currently provides up to 96 months of coverage for registered passive loudspeakers, provided registration occurs within 12 months of purchase. Registered active products receive up to 96 months on passive components and 36 months on electronics, while OEM drivers and automotive aftermarket products carry 24 months of coverage. Terms vary by product and local warranty law.
Owners should register qualifying products now, retain the original receipt and document the authorized dealer. This is not the moment to discover that the invoice disappeared with an email account from 2021.
Advertisement
The Repair Network Is Still Unresolved
Bergere acknowledged that Dynaudio is still studying how warranty service will be delivered after the subsidiary closes. The company has not named replacement service centers, explained whether repairs will remain inside the United States or confirmed how parts and technical support will reach dealers.
Dynaudio’s current contact page still lists Dynaudio North America and its existing U.S. sales contact, but that does not explain who takes over once the Northbrook, Illinois, operation shuts down.
For a small bookshelf speaker, uncertain shipping logistics are irritating. For a large floorstander, active loudspeaker or professional monitor, they become expensive very quickly. Owners need to know who authorizes the repair, where the product is shipped, who pays the freight and how long replacement drivers or electronics will remain available.

Dealers Can Place Final Orders
Dynaudio has offered U.S. and Canadian dealers the opportunity to place final orders before the transition is completed. Bergere said remaining inventory will be returned and “shipped back to be sold elsewhere.”
That could make some models harder to find once existing dealer stock is depleted. It could also produce discounts, although buyers should not let a sale price distract them from asking who will provide support after the local subsidiary disappears.
The company has also left open the possibility of returning through an independent distributor or selling more directly to retailers. Dynaudio says it would consider either arrangement if it could maintain the required level of brand representation and customer service. No agreement has been announced, and nobody should confuse willingness to consider a distributor with actually having one.
Advertisement
Tariffs Mattered, but Greenland Did Not
Dynaudio says the U.S. importer, rather than Dynaudio A/S in Denmark, pays tariffs at the border. Those costs are then absorbed through lower margins, higher retail prices or some combination of both. The company deliberately used the broader phrase “economic challenges and market uncertainty” in its original announcement rather than turning the release into a seminar on customs policy.
Bergere also rejected online speculation that tensions between the United States and Denmark over Greenland played a role in the decision.
Greenland did not drive Dynaudio from North America. The spreadsheet appears to have been sufficiently persuasive on its own.
Dynaudio maintains that the move is strategic, allowing it to concentrate on Europe, Asia and new premium products including the Legend loudspeaker, Confidence i range and Symphony Opus One system. That makes the timing no less strange after prominent appearances at AXPONA and High End Vienna, but it provides a clearer explanation than geopolitical revenge involving an island with fewer people than Hoboken.
Advertisement
Dynaudio Legend Bookshelf Speaker at AXPONA 2026
The Bottom Line
Dynaudio’s warranty confirmation is genuinely good news. Existing owners are not being abandoned, and authorized purchases made during the transition will remain covered.
The unresolved issue is execution. Dynaudio still needs to identify the repair network, publish the service process and explain how parts, freight and customer communication will work after its U.S. subsidiary closes.
A warranty is a promise. A functioning service network is how that promise gets kept.
Consumers do not need to panic, and the loudspeakers did not suddenly become worse because the company changed its regional strategy. But anyone buying Dynaudio inventory in the coming months should register the product immediately, keep every document and ask the dealer for a clear explanation of who will handle future service.
Despite their small size, mosquitoes are one of the deadliest creatures on Earth, and keeping them away from you is one of the best ways to stay safe. DEET has been the mainstay of insect repellents for decades, but what if there was a repellent you could grow yourself?
Researchers at Cardiff University found that the essential oil from catnip plants (Nepeta cataria) could be as effective as DEET at repelling mosquitoes when applied as a 6% lotion. The oil has been shown to be effective against many species of mosquitoes, ticks, and mites in previous research. You can look at the paper for details, but the catnip oil was obtained through steam distillation followed by some processing with hexane. The essential oil was then mixed with “water, glycerin, emulsifying wax, cetyl alcohol, cetyl stearyl alcohol, shea butter, glycerol monostearate, olive oil, coconut oil, sunflower oil, methyl paraben, propyl paraben and silicone oil.” We suspect that list will look familiar to anyone who’s read an ingredient label of most any store bought lotion, unless it was paraben free.
The Guardian’s coverage quotes one of the researchers, [Dr. Simon Scofield]: “We did not conduct any experiments to see if it is attractive to cats, but given that the active ingredient [nepetalactone] has well-known cat-attractive properties, I would expect they would quite like it,” he said. Depending on how your cats react, you may want to consider applying the lotion shortly before departing home.
A huge debate is brewing in Silicon Valley over the proliferation of Chinese-made artificial intelligence tools, particularly “open-weight” AI systems that, by some measures, can compete with or even outperform some of the best US models. My WIRED colleague Hugo Lowell has written about the Trump administration’s internal debate on how to handle these Chinese models. Among AI companies in the Valley, the issue is proving even more divisive.
A top concern in both DC and the Valley relates to distillation, in which a less capable AI model is trained on the outputs of a more powerful one. In June, Anthropic accused the Chinese tech giant Alibaba of illicitly stealing its IP through distillation attacks. Then, earlier this week, the White House said that it believes the Beijing-based Moonshot AI had developed its Kimi K3 model by distilling Anthropic’s Fable 5 model.
Another big concern is how quickly China’s models are appearing and spreading. An open-weight AI model has its core components made public, so that it can be fine-tuned to suit a user’s needs. But they don’t have the kinds of guardrails on which Anthropic has been building its reputation. Yasir Atalan, deputy director and data fellow at the Center for International and Strategic Studies, points out that the main benefit of open-weight AI models is their speed of diffusion. They can spread especially easily “through Hugging Face, GitHub, cloud providers, local deployments, and third-party inference platforms,” he writes. If you’re Anthropic, and you’ve built a cult around safety and charge for access to your big expensive proprietary models, you have every reason to want to regulate this.
But some Silicon Valley startups—not the trillion-dollar ones like OpenAI and Anthropic—really don’t want the US government to put restrictions on these AI models. On Wednesday a group of over 200 startups called the Little Tech Association sent a letter to Michael Kratsios, science adviser to President Donald Trump, and US Commerce Secretary Howard Lutnick lobbying against an outright ban of open-weight AI models. The group, which includes famed startup incubator YCombinator, has argued in favor of certain safeguards but says that denying Americans access to AI models abroad would weaken US startups and create a monopoly among the AI giants.
Advertisement
Bill Gurley, the legendary tech investor and longtime partner at Benchmark Capital, has publicly argued in favor of letting “the free market work.” In a lengthy blog that offers a nice little history of open-source software, Gurley writes that open-weight models avoid lock-in, encourage true academic research, and are critical for capital-constrained startups.
“Every AI startup, every solo developer, every two-person team building a product on top of AI infrastructure depends on having access to good models at affordable prices,” Gurley says.
Chamath Palihapitiya, one of the All-In podcast hosts, wrote on X that “tricking the US Government to protect frontier labs’ business model by using a China boogeyman is a mistake…It is protecting the equity of 5,000 people who are investors in OAI and Ant at the sale of everyone else. This would be a terribly stupid decision.” His cohost and fellow VC Jason Calacanis piled on. “Daddy Trump protect us!!!!” he wrote on X, with an alarming number of crying-laughing emoji.
This stance from some of Silicon Valley’s most ruthless capitalists might at first seem counterintuitive. Why let a foreign adversary’s technology flourish in the US? It’s as if the US is up just 1-0 in the AI World Cup, a slightly uncomfortable lead, and the crowd is chanting for the opposing team to get a free kick.
